Jerry Cowles, 1978. These two black and white contact photograph film strips were created for the Lacey Leader newspaper. These two film strips both show the same man (Jerry Cowles) either on the phone or posing for a picture. Image 26 shows the man on a phone. He is wearing a collared shirt and glasses. His right arm is raised. The image is oriented horizontally. Image 27 is very similar to the previous image. His right arm is not raised. Image 28 is virtually identical to the previous image. Image 29 shows the man reading something in the middle of turning the page. It is oriented vertically. Image 30 shows the man posing for a picture. He is wearing the same collared shirt and glasses as in previous images. He is facing his right. He is not smiling. Image 31 is virtually identical to the previous image. His mouth is open. Image 32 is very similar to the previous image. His mouth is not open and he is facing his left. Image 33 is virtually identical to the previous image. The back of both strips has "Jerry Cowles July 1978" written on it.
